Basic Concepts of Heat Shields
Heat shields are components used in automotive applications to protect parts of the vehicle from high temperatures. They function by reflecting and dissipating heat away from critical components, thereby preventing damage and ensuring optimal performance. In heavy-duty trucks, where engines and exhaust systems operate at extremely high temperatures, heat shields play a vital role in maintaining the longevity and efficiency of the vehicle 1.

Interaction with Key Engine Components
-
Exhaust Manifold: The heat shield is often placed near the exhaust manifold to mitigate the intense heat produced as exhaust gases exit the engine. This helps in maintaining the structural integrity of nearby components and prevents heat-induced damage.
-
Wiring Harnesses: Engine compartments contain numerous wiring harnesses that are susceptible to heat damage. The heat shield acts as a barrier, ensuring that these harnesses operate within safe temperature ranges, thereby enhancing their longevity and reliability.
-
Fuel Lines: In some engine configurations, fuel lines run close to high-temperature areas. The heat shield helps in maintaining the optimal temperature for fuel flow, preventing issues such as fuel degradation or line deformation.
-
Turbocharger: In turbocharged engines, the turbocharger generates significant heat. The heat shield assists in dissipating this heat, protecting the turbocharger and adjacent components from thermal stress.
-
Engine Bay Components: Various other components within the engine bay, such as sensors and control units, benefit from the presence of the heat shield. It helps in creating a more stable thermal environment, ensuring these components function correctly.
By effectively managing heat distribution, the 4930333 Heat Shield plays a significant role in enhancing the overall performance and durability of engine systems.
